Output 660c76207501a244ddd5e6dccdd83a9a65f3bf7a3e231efa01fbe8ccb0706205:1

value
516782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258253de24ccedcdcf10956819c3e72da9480fc7 OP_EQUAL
address
357M3xmyMa28C2QDKdGXbyLEnXZ8mBKYfU
transaction
660c76207501a244ddd5e6dccdd83a9a65f3bf7a3e231efa01fbe8ccb0706205
spent
true